Ingebrigt Davik

Ingebrigt Davik in 1962

Ingebrigt Davik (14 April 1925 29 January 1991) was a Norwegian teacher, children's writer, broadcasting personality, singer and songwriter. He worked for the Norwegian Broadcasting Corporation from 1959, and made children's programs both for radio and television. Among his children's books is Det hende i Taremareby from 1960, which is also the title of his first music album. The book contains fairytales and songs from a society set at the bottom of the sea.[1][2]
